Abstract:
Process for preparing low-odor and storage-stable monomer-containing polyisocyanurates from isophorone diisocyanate, in which the partial trimerization is carried out over a period of from 2 minutes to 30 minutes in the presence of from 0.05 to 1.5% by weight, based on the weight of the diisocyanate, of a catalyst of the formula nullRnullNX3nullmnullnullmYnullwhere Ynull is a carboxylate anion having 4-8 carbon atoms, R is a null-hydroxyalkyl group having 2-6 carbon atoms and X is an alkylene group having from 2 to 3 carbon atoms and the three radicals X together with a shared nitrogen atom which may be partially null-hydroxyalkylated and the quaternary nitrogen form a tricyclic ring which may have an OH group in the null, null, or null position relative to the nitrogen and m is from 1.0 to 2.0, wherein the trimerization is carried out continuously in a tube reactor, in particular a reaction coil, in a temperature range of 20-120null C., and a pressure range from 0.5 to 5 bar and the catalyst is subsequently thermally deactivated at 100-160null C.
